## Executive Summary / Key Takeaways<br><br>* The AI supercycle is transforming Nokia from a cyclical telecom equipment provider into a secular growth infrastructure play, with AI and cloud customers already representing 6% of group sales and driving 19% growth in optical networks.<br>* NVDA's $1 billion equity investment at $6.01 per share validates Nokia's strategic repositioning and provides both capital and credibility for the company's AI-driven transformation, creating a floor under the stock while accelerating R&D in 6G and data center connectivity.<br>* Portfolio optimization through divestitures (submarine networks) and acquisitions (Infinera (TICKER:INFN), Rapid) is creating operational leverage, with management targeting EUR 2.7-3.2 billion in operating profit by 2028, representing a 60% increase from current levels.<br>* Mobile Networks is stabilizing after years of decline, with defense and private wireless emerging as high-margin growth vectors, while Cloud & Network Services has achieved market leadership in 5G standalone core with 70% share outside China.<br>* Despite EUR 230 million in currency headwinds and EUR 50-80 million in tariff impacts for 2025, Nokia's EUR 3 billion net cash position and EUR 2 billion annual free cash flow generation provide ample cushion to execute the transformation while maintaining shareholder returns.<br><br>## Setting the Scene: From Finnish Conglomerate to AI Infrastructure Pure-Play<br><br>Nokia Oyj, founded in 1865 and headquartered in Espoo, Finland, has undergone one of the most remarkable corporate transformations in industrial history. What began as a paper mill evolved into the world's dominant mobile phone manufacturer, then collapsed, and subsequently rebuilt itself into a telecommunications infrastructure leader. This history explains management's DNA: resilience through reinvention. The 2015 Alcatel-Lucent acquisition and dual listing in Paris represented the company's last major pivot toward network infrastructure; the 2024-2025 period marks an equally significant strategic inflection.<br><br>Today, Nokia generates revenue through four distinct but synergistic segments. Network Infrastructure (NI) provides the physical connectivity layer—optical networks that move data at terabit speeds, IP routers that direct traffic, and fixed networks that bring fiber to homes and enterprises. Mobile Networks (MN) supplies the radio access equipment that powers 5G and eventually 6G cellular connectivity. Cloud & Network Services (CNS) delivers the software brains: cloud-native 5G core platforms, network APIs, and private wireless solutions. Nokia Technologies monetizes the company's 20,000+ patents through licensing to device makers, automakers, and IoT players.<br><br>The industry structure has shifted dramatically. The 5G rollout cycle is maturing, creating a replacement market rather than a growth market for traditional radio equipment. Simultaneously, the AI revolution is driving exponential demand for data center connectivity, with hyperscalers like Microsoft (TICKER:MSFT) and Meta (TICKER:META) projecting massive CapEx increases in 2025. Nokia sits at the intersection of these trends: while its Mobile Networks segment faces cyclical headwinds, its Network Infrastructure business is capturing the AI-driven bandwidth explosion. This positioning transforms Nokia from a GDP-growth proxy into a secular AI beneficiary, fundamentally altering its earnings multiple potential.<br><br><br><br>## Technology, Products, and Strategic Differentiation: The AI Connectivity Moat<br><br>Nokia's competitive advantage in the AI era rests on three technological pillars that collectively create a defensible moat. First, its optical networking leadership is delivering 800-gigabit ZR and ZR+ coherent pluggables {{EXPLANATION: coherent pluggables,Coherent pluggables are compact optical modules that enable high-speed data transmission over fiber by integrating digital signal processing for error correction and amplification. In Nokia's AI infrastructure, the 800G ZR and ZR+ versions support low-latency, power-efficient interconnects essential for scaling data centers and AI training clusters.}} that shipped to the first hyperscale customer in Q3 2025. Data center interconnects are becoming the bottleneck in AI training clusters; Nokia's solution reduces power consumption and latency while increasing bandwidth by 8x compared to previous generations. The 19% growth in optical networks and book-to-bill ratio well above 1 indicate demand is accelerating, not peaking.<br><br>Second, the EUR 100 million annual investment in IP Networks targets EUR 1 billion in incremental sales by 2028, specifically addressing hyperscalers, telco cloud, and enterprise segments. This is a direct assault on Cisco (TICKER:CSCO)'s dominance in data center switching. Nokia's advantage lies in its SR Linux {{EXPLANATION: SR Linux,SR Linux is Nokia's open-source-based network operating system designed for high-performance routing and switching in disaggregated networks. It enables seamless integration across IP, optical, and fixed infrastructure, giving Nokia an edge in multi-vendor environments for AI data centers.}} network operating system, which Super Micro (TICKER:SMCI) is adopting for its 800 gig Ethernet switches, and its compatibility across optical, IP, and fixed products. As Marco Wiren noted, "customers want to buy those, those actually work well together." This integration advantage allows Nokia to win design wins that pure-play competitors cannot, creating stickiness and higher margins.<br><br>Third, the 5G core stack has achieved a dominant 70% share of standalone deployments outside China, with CNS becoming the voice core market leader in H1 2025. The core network is the control plane for all 5G services, and Nokia's cloud-native architecture enables operators to monetize network APIs through its Network as Code {{EXPLANATION: Network as Code,Network as Code is a platform that exposes network functions as programmable APIs, allowing developers to integrate telecom capabilities into applications like AI services. For Nokia, it facilitates partnerships with tech firms to create new revenue from 5G slicing and edge computing in AI ecosystems.}} platform, which now has 57 partners including Google (TICKER:GOOGL) and Infobip. The subscription-based pricing model creates recurring revenue streams with 93% gross margins, fundamentally improving the quality of earnings compared to the legacy appliance model still used in Mobile Networks.<br><br>The NVDA partnership announced in October 2025 represents strategic validation, not just capital. NVDA's $1 billion investment at $6.01 per share—effectively at market price—signals confidence that Nokia's 5G and 6G software stack running on NVDA chips will create a differentiated solution for AI-driven networks. This collaboration on next-generation cellular technology positions Nokia as the connectivity layer for AI factories and edge computing, capturing value from the AI supercycle rather than being displaced by it.<br><br>## Financial Performance & Segment Dynamics: Evidence of Transformation<br><br>Nokia's Q3 2025 results provide clear evidence that the strategic pivot is working. Group net sales grew 9% year-over-year with all four business groups contributing, a stark contrast to Ericsson (TICKER:ERIC)'s 9% decline. This demonstrates Nokia's diversification is paying off while competitors remain tethered to the cyclical RAN market. The EUR 429 million in quarterly free cash flow and EUR 3 billion net cash position provide the financial flexibility to invest through cycles while returning capital via dividends (EUR 0.14 per share proposed for 2024, up from EUR 0.13).<br><br>

<br><br>Network Infrastructure delivered 11% growth, with optical networks surging 19% and the AI/cloud segment reaching 14% of NI sales and 6% of group sales. The INFN acquisition, closed in Q1 2025, contributed positively to operating profit in Q3 and is ahead of schedule on synergy realization. Management expects EUR 200 million in run-rate operating profit synergies by 2027, which transforms a dilutive acquisition into an accretive growth engine. The 190 basis point gross margin decline in NI is temporary, driven by product mix as hyperscale customers initially purchase lower-margin pluggables before scaling to full systems; the sequential margin improvement from Q2 suggests this headwind is abating.<br><br>

<br><br>Mobile Networks grew 4% in Q3, a meaningful inflection from the 13% decline in Q2 that was distorted by prior-year contract settlements. The segment faces a 4 percentage point headwind from an AT&T (TICKER:T) decision made in 2023, yet underlying demand is stabilizing. The EUR 120 million one-time charge in Q1 related to a 2019 project is historical cleanup, not ongoing risk, as Justin Hotard clarified: "We don't see risk with other customers." More importantly, defense is emerging as a growth vector, with the 5G tactical radio solution launched in Q4 2024 and Banshee Radio units delivered to the U.S. Marine Corps. Defense contracts carry higher margins and longer cycles, providing stability to the segment.<br><br>Cloud & Network Services grew 13% with 380 basis points of gross margin expansion, demonstrating the power of the cloud-native software model. The transfer of Managed Services from CNS to Mobile Networks (EUR 430 million sales, EUR 40 million profit) simplifies CNS into a pure software business, improving margin transparency and valuation multiples. With 5G standalone core penetration still below 30% globally, the runway for growth extends for years.<br><br>Nokia Technologies maintains a EUR 1.4 billion annual run rate with EUR 1.1 billion operating profit expected for 2025. The strategic review to scale down passive venture fund investments and focus on direct minority investments like Endscale eliminates EUR 90 million in annual currency volatility from the venture portfolio while concentrating capital on strategic accelerators. This is capital allocation discipline in action.<br><br>

<br><br>## Outlook, Management Guidance, and Execution Risk<br><br>Management's revised 2025 guidance of EUR 1.6-2.1 billion in comparable operating profit, down from the initial EUR 1.9-2.4 billion range, reflects external headwinds rather than operational deterioration. The EUR 230 million currency impact from the euro strengthening to 1.17 against the dollar and EUR 50-80 million in tariff costs are quantifiable and temporary. Nokia is tracking toward the midpoint of this reduced range, indicating underlying business momentum remains intact.<br><br>The long-term target announced at the November 2025 Capital Markets Day—EUR 2.7-3.2 billion operating profit by 2028—implies a 60% increase from the EUR 2.0 billion generated in the trailing twelve months. This ambition is supported by three drivers: (1) EUR 200 million in INFN synergies, (2) EUR 1 billion in incremental IP Networks sales from the EUR 100 million annual investment, and (3) continuous productivity improvements replacing large restructuring programs. The target replaces prior long-term guidance, signaling management's confidence in the new strategy.<br><br>Q4 2025 is expected to grow sequentially "slightly above the historical seasonality of 22%," with stronger backlog coverage than in recent years. Nokia's business is historically back-end loaded, and robust Q4 performance would validate the full-year guidance and set up 2026 momentum. The AI and cloud customer segment, at 6% of group sales, is growing fast enough to become a double-digit contributor by 2026, fundamentally altering Nokia's growth profile.<br><br>Execution risks center on three areas. First, the INFN integration must deliver the promised synergies without disrupting customer relationships. Second, the IP Networks investment must convert to design wins and revenue, competing against entrenched players like CSCO. Third, Mobile Networks must stabilize despite the T headwind and grow defense/private wireless fast enough to offset traditional RAN weakness. The EUR 3 billion net cash position provides margin for error, but execution missteps would delay the margin inflection and compress the multiple.<br><br>## Risks and Asymmetries: What Could Break the Thesis<br><br>The most material risk is competitive displacement in the AI infrastructure layer. While Nokia has first-mover advantage with 800G pluggables and NVDA partnership, CSCO, Arista (TICKER:ANET), and Juniper (TICKER:JNPR) are not standing still. If hyperscalers standardize on alternative architectures or develop in-house solutions, Nokia's growth engine could stall. The AI/cloud segment's 19% growth is pricing in continued share gains; any reversal would disproportionately impact valuation given the segment's high margins.<br><br>Customer concentration remains a structural vulnerability. The T decision created a 4 percentage point headwind for Mobile Networks, and similar moves by other major operators could derail the stabilization narrative. While defense and private wireless diversification mitigates this, they remain small relative to the EUR 10+ billion RAN business. A major operator bankruptcy or shift to Open RAN with alternative vendors would pressure both revenue and margins.<br><br>Geopolitical risks cut both ways. Chinese vendor restrictions in Western markets benefit Nokia today, but any relaxation of sanctions or development of EUV-independent silicon by Huawei could reintroduce aggressive price competition. Conversely, escalation of trade tensions could expand tariffs beyond the current EUR 50-80 million impact, compressing margins further. The company's manufacturing presence in Wisconsin provides some protection for U.S. government contracts, but global supply chains remain exposed.<br><br>The EUR 230 million currency headwind illustrates Nokia's operational leverage. Every $0.01 movement in EUR/USD impacts operating profit by EUR 10-15 million. With the euro at 1.17, further strengthening would pressure guidance, while weakening would provide upside. Currency is outside management's control yet directly affects the ability to hit targets that drive compensation and investor confidence.<br><br>On the positive side, asymmetries exist in three areas. First, if the AI supercycle accelerates beyond expectations, Nokia's optical and IP networks could see demand inflection similar to the 5G boom, driving double-digit group growth. Second, defense spending on tactical communications could scale faster than the modest expectations built into guidance, given NATO's focus on 3GPP-based solutions. Third, the INFN integration could exceed the EUR 200 million synergy target, as Q3 performance suggests, providing upside to 2026-2027 margins.<br><br>## Competitive Context and Positioning<br><br>Nokia's competitive position is best understood through segment-level comparisons. In optical networks, Nokia is gaining share against Ciena (TICKER:CIEN) and INFN (now acquired), with 19% growth outpacing the market. The 800G pluggable advantage reduces customer power consumption and space requirements by 50% versus traditional transponders, creating a TCO argument that justifies premium pricing. This is why the book-to-bill ratio remains above 1 despite supply chain constraints easing.<br><br>In IP networks, Nokia is a "fairly small player" by Justin Hotard's own admission, well behind CSCO and JNPR. However, the EUR 100 million investment targeting EUR 1 billion in incremental sales by 2028 implies a 10x revenue multiple on investment, achievable only if Nokia captures share in the AI-driven data center buildout. The SMCI partnership and Endscale investment create channel leverage that pure-play router vendors lack, potentially accelerating market penetration.<br><br>Mobile Networks competes in a four-player global market with ERIC, Huawei, and ZTE. Nokia's 18,000 net new base station sites won in 2024, including 12 new RAN customers, demonstrates competitive traction. However, ERIC's 25-30% RAN market share outside China exceeds Nokia's, and its 48.1% gross margin in Q3 2025 compares favorably to Nokia's 41.1% in Mobile Networks. The difference reflects ERIC's scale and focus; Nokia's diversification into defense and private wireless is a strategic choice to accept lower RAN margins for higher-growth adjacent markets.<br><br>

<br><br>The patent portfolio in Nokia Technologies provides a unique moat. With 70% of 5G standalone core deployments outside China using Nokia's stack, the company can monetize essential IP even where it doesn't win equipment contracts. This is why the EUR 1.4 billion run rate is stable and growing in automotive, IoT, and multimedia. Competitors like ERIC have IP portfolios but lack Nokia's breadth across mobile, fixed, and optical standards.<br><br>## Valuation Context<br><br>At $6.17 per share, Nokia trades at 1.5 times trailing sales and 18 times free cash flow, a significant discount to pure-play AI infrastructure peers. ERIC trades at 1.3 times sales but generates higher operating margins (13.9% vs 6.9%), reflecting its focus and scale. The valuation gap prices Nokia as a legacy telecom equipment provider rather than an AI beneficiary, creating potential upside if the transformation narrative gains traction.<br><br>The balance sheet strength—net cash of EUR 3 billion and debt-to-equity of 0.21—provides strategic optionality. Nokia can invest in R&D, make acquisitions, or return capital through dividends (2.56% yield) and buybacks. The EUR 0.14 per share dividend proposal for 2024, while modest, signals confidence in cash generation. The payout ratio of 87% appears high but reflects the one-time impacts in 2025; underlying free cash flow conversion of 50-80% of operating profit provides coverage.<br><br>NVDA's investment at $6.01 per share establishes a valuation floor near current levels. The 2.9% stake is small enough to avoid strategic complications but large enough to align incentives. The partnership's focus on adapting Nokia's 5G/6G software to NVDA's chips could create a bundled solution that commands premium pricing, potentially expanding Nokia's addressable market beyond traditional telcos to AI factories and edge computing.<br><br>The enterprise value of $32.4 billion represents 11.1 times EBITDA, reasonable for a company targeting 60% profit growth by 2028. If Nokia achieves the EUR 2.7-3.2 billion operating profit target, the multiple compresses to 8-9 times, assuming modest multiple expansion. This asymmetry—limited downside given cash generation and NVDA validation, significant upside if AI strategy executes—defines the risk/reward.<br><br>## Conclusion<br><br>Nokia stands at an inflection point where the AI supercycle is transforming its business model from cyclical telecom equipment to secular infrastructure growth.
